Winfield Scott Hancock is undoubtedly one of the most recognizable and famed generals from the Army of the Potomac, not mention his just as famous goatee. This 2nd Corps Commander also gets some pretty memorable lines in the movie. His most famed line is actually one he is said to have uttered during Pickett’s Charge, “There are times when a Corps commander’s life does not count.” After countless attempts from subordinates the general remains resolute.
